UPDATE (3:05 pm PST): An Orange County Lifeguard has confirmed that the bodies had no gun shot wounds. The current belief (pre tox reports) is that an overdose is to blame for their deaths.

This morning, two bodies — one male, one female — were discovered on the shoreline at Salt Creek, a famous surfing beach in Dana Point, California.

According to MSN News:

The bodies were discovered around 6:50 a.m. when the sheriff’s department received word of two unresponsive adults on the beach. 

It’s unknown how the two people died, but authorities said foul play is not suspected. An official cause and manner of death will be determined later by the county’s coroner’s office. 

The deaths appear to be an isolated incident, and there is no current threat to the public, the sheriff’s department announced on Twitter

On the point of foul play, Stab was recently sent a recording of Surfline’s Salt Creek camera from the middle of last night. In it, you can see distinct flashing in the bottom left quadrant of the screen.

Then, this morning, the same Surfline camera showed the bodies in a similar part of the beach being surrounded by the authorities (see below).

And the most interesting part?

Surfline has removed all of the Cam Rewind footage from 7 pm last night til 11 am this morning (there are two Salt Creek cams in total, only the one pointed at this part of the beach was wiped).

Later in the day, the same camera shows bodies covered on the same spot.

Now, let’s state the obvious: those flashes could have been from a camera, or a lighter, or a firearm. It’s impossible to tell from the footage, but the fact that two bodies were found together does raise certain questions.

For instance: what are the odds that two people died in the same place at the same time, if there was truly no foul play involved?
